ABSTRACT The invention relates to a combination seal and vent particularly for sealing an area from accumulation of environmental elements and other foreign matter and being capable of providing pressure or vacuum relief should such occur. The area to be shielded is enclosed completely except for an opening which is defined by spaced-apart overlapping flanges. The combination seal and vent comprises generally a body member which is adapted to be attached to one of the flanges and which has a seal projecting therefrom. When installed, the seal is normally in sealing contact with the adjacent flange, preventing the ingress of environmental elements into the enclosed area. Should a pressure differential occur between the interior and exterior of the enclosed area, the seal flexes to permit air flow therearound. The seal returns to its sealing position when the pressure has been substantially equalized. Alternately, the seal may be air-permeable which will generally allow continuous pressure equalization while preventing the accumulation of foreign matter within the enclosed area.
